Transaction 877c93c3cb6cc29fd40599f30317a237f7665fdac5f9b88b051a53f84bacab91
1 Input
1 Output
-
877c93c3cb6cc29fd40599f30317a237f7665fdac5f9b88b051a53f84bacab91:0
- value
- 3675131
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 6178fc8308d6de578c41615491ca1659af19c1a5a8061918a6f85d50d485e573
- address
- bc1pv9u0eqcg6m090rzpv92frjsktxh3nsd94qrpjx9xlpw4p4y9u4es96gh8a